I have this subscription for my son. he is interested in physics then maths. NO chemistry.. suggest some good engg course for him. he scored 99.2167242 percentile in March attempt. can u predict rank. he is not ready for Bsc..

According to his percentile, his expected rank would be around 8013 - 9008 . Now, this is a really good rank and he have strong chances to get in NITs and IIITs too. Nowadays all the B.tech courses focus a similar syllabus pattern and most of them have chemistry as a subject for one semester in the first year as it required in almost every stream.  If you want to avoid chemistry you must not go for chemical engineering. or fields related to it like polymer engineering etc.
